FPortal class
A portal that "floats" on top of and relative to a child widget.

Constructors
-
FPortal({required Widget portalBuilder(BuildContext context, OverlayPortalController controller), OverlayPortalController? controller, FPortalConstraints constraints = const FPortalConstraints(), AlignmentGeometry portalAnchor = .topCenter, AlignmentGeometry childAnchor = .bottomCenter, FPortalSpacing spacing = .zero, FPortalOverflow overflow = .flip, Offset offset = .zero, EdgeInsetsGeometry? viewInsets, Widget? barrier, ValueWidgetBuilder<
OverlayPortalController> builder = _builder, Widget? child, Key? key}) -
Creates a portal.
const
Properties
- barrier → Widget?
-
An optional barrier widget that is displayed behind the portal.
final
-
builder
→ ValueWidgetBuilder<
OverlayPortalController> -
An optional builder which returns the child widget that the portal is aligned to.
final
- child → Widget?
-
The child which the portal is aligned to.
final
- childAnchor → AlignmentGeometry
-
The anchor point on the child used for positioning relative to the portalAnchor.
final
- constraints → FPortalConstraints
-
The portal's size constraints.
final
- controller → OverlayPortalController?
-
The controller.
final
- hashCode → int
-
The hash code for this object.
no setterinherited
- key → Key?
-
Controls how one widget replaces another widget in the tree.
finalinherited
- offset → Offset
-
Additional translation to apply to the portal's position.
final
- overflow → FPortalOverflow
-
The callback used to shift a portal when it overflows out of the viewport.
final
- portalAnchor → AlignmentGeometry
-
The anchor point on the portal used for positioning relative to the childAnchor.
final
- portalBuilder → Widget Function(BuildContext context, OverlayPortalController controller)
-
The portal builder which returns the floating content.
final
- runtimeType → Type
-
A representation of the runtime type of the object.
no setterinherited
- spacing → FPortalSpacing
-
The spacing between the portalAnchor and childAnchor.
final
- viewInsets → EdgeInsetsGeometry?
-
The insets of the view. In other words, the minimum distance between the edges of the view and the edges of the
portal.
final
